diff options
author | Barry Haddow <barry.haddow@gmail.com> | 2013-05-02 21:50:21 +0400 |
---|---|---|
committer | Barry Haddow <barry.haddow@gmail.com> | 2013-05-02 21:50:21 +0400 |
commit | 8993339df4e962f3dacf0bfb57d570d08513fe15 (patch) | |
tree | dd75177ba33b564b759c900cb48dbdc1827c822f /scripts/ems | |
parent | cf47ad132cc2f44fedabf21b520f15e01e88613d (diff) |
Make sure tuning uses filtered config when available.
Diffstat (limited to 'scripts/ems')
-rw-r--r-- | scripts/ems/experiment.meta | 2 | ||||
-rwxr-xr-x | scripts/ems/experiment.perl | 3 |
2 files changed, 3 insertions, 2 deletions
diff --git a/scripts/ems/experiment.meta b/scripts/ems/experiment.meta index 798ad00a0..6e5b8c6a3 100644 --- a/scripts/ems/experiment.meta +++ b/scripts/ems/experiment.meta @@ -832,7 +832,7 @@ apply-filter-devtest ignore-unless: use-mira template: $moses-script-dir/ems/support/substitute-filtered-tables.perl IN1/moses.ini < IN > OUT tune - in: TRAINING:bin-config=OR=filtered-config input reference filtered-config-devtest input-devtest reference-devtest + in: bin-config input reference filtered-config-devtest input-devtest reference-devtest filtered-config out: weight-config ignore-if: use-hiero qsub-script: yes diff --git a/scripts/ems/experiment.perl b/scripts/ems/experiment.perl index 688de3ff9..1190762af 100755 --- a/scripts/ems/experiment.perl +++ b/scripts/ems/experiment.perl @@ -1611,7 +1611,8 @@ sub define_tuning_tune { my $word_alignment = &backoff_and_get("TRAINING:include-word-alignment-in-rules"); # the last 3 variables are only used for mira tuning - my ($tuned_config,$config,$input,$reference,$config_devtest,$input_devtest,$reference_devtest) = &get_output_and_input($step_id); + my ($tuned_config,$config,$input,$reference,$config_devtest,$input_devtest,$reference_devtest, $filtered_config) = &get_output_and_input($step_id); + $config = $filtered_config if $filtered_config; my $cmd = ""; if ($use_mira) { |